Also, it hasn't even been a month yet. Mine was in there from late July '04 and I didn't buy it until January '05. Some boats that I had looked at were still for sale one year later. Moving a boat, at proper value, is sometimes time consuming. I am not sure the quick-sale is very common.
I know that one place I always looked (and still do) is the Sleek/Magic inventory page. I am always seeing what is in on trade or consignment. The MFG websites will almost always post it there for you if you are getting one of their rides. If you are looking at a NEW boat, you may check into that.
OR, if HTM has used boats on their site, you might ask them to post it there, too.
